void bolzanoBisectionRecursive(double a, double b, double epsilon)
{
    if(fabs(b-a) <= epsilon)
    {
#ifdef USING_FIRST_FUNCTION
        if (f(a) <= epsilon )
#else
            if (g(a) <= epsilon )
#endif
                cout << endl << ">>> " << b << " <<<<" << endl << endl;
        return;
    }
    double c = (a+b)/2;

    graphWin.segment(a,MAXHEIGHT,a,MINHEIGHT);
    graphWin.segment(b,MAXHEIGHT,b,MINHEIGHT);
    graphWin.segment(c,MAXHEIGHT,c,MINHEIGHT);

    cout << "Analysing interval [" << a <<", " << b << "] with middle point at : "<< c <<endl;
    if (c == 0)
    {
        cout << "0 is in " << c << endl;
    }
#ifdef USING_FIRST_FUNCTION
    if (oppositeSigns(f(a),f(c)))
#else
        if (oppositeSigns(g(a),g(c)))
#endif
        {
            cout << " Narrowing interval to [" << a <<", " << c << "]" << endl;
            bolzanoBisectionRecursive(a,c,epsilon);
        }

#ifdef USING_FIRST_FUNCTION
    if (oppositeSigns(f(c), f(b)))
#else
        if (oppositeSigns(g(c), g(b)))
#endif
        {
            cout << " Narrowing interval to [" << c <<", " << b << "]" << endl;
            bolzanoBisectionRecursive(c,b,epsilon);
        }
}
